Summary
Othello: The 30-Minute Shakespeare is a gripping seven-scene interpretation of this Shakespearean masterpiece. There is a dramatic build as each successive event draws Othello closer to jealous rage. Iago convinces Othello that Desdemona has been unfaithful to him with Cassio. He plants Desdemona's handkerchief in Cassio's chamber, orchestrating Othello's undoing. The plot concludes with Othello outrageously smothering Desdemona, discovering the truth of his deception, and dying by his own hand. This is tragedy at its finest, and performable in just a half hour. The edition includes helpful advice by Nick Newlin on how to put on a Shakespeare production in a high school class with novice actors, as well as tips for performing the specific play and recommendations for further resources
